Latest Patents

One of her latest patents involves a polyetherimide polymer designed for use as a high heat fiber material. This innovation includes various embodiments of polymer fibers that comprise a high heat polymer, with a process for making these fibers. In one embodiment, the synthetic polymer fibers consist of polyetherimide polymer that is substantially free of foreign particulate matter greater than about 100 microns in size. The process for producing this polymer fiber includes melting the polymer to a temperature ranging from about 180-500°C to form a molten polymer. The polyetherimide is then passed through a spinneret with multiple hole openings to produce a fiber bundle, which is subsequently cooled with a medium at temperatures between 0°C and 80°C.

Another notable patent by Dris is related to polysiloxane copolymers, thermoplastic compositions, and articles formed from them. This composition includes a polysiloxane unit with 4 to 50 siloxane units and a polyester-polycarbonate unit. The polysiloxane copolymer composition is designed to have a low heat release rate, making it suitable for applications in aircraft windows, among other uses.

Career Highlights

Throughout her career, Irene Dris has worked with leading companies such as General Electric Company and Sabic Innovative Plastics. Her work has significantly impacted the development of advanced materials that meet stringent safety and performance standards.
